Description barteks2x 2022-05-01 18:57:55 UTC
SUMMARY

This is a problem I have on my system for some time, where the first login after boot has mismatched desktop and display area, making interaction with the desktop very difficult.


STEPS TO REPRODUCE
1. I have no idea how to reproduce it outside of my PC. For me it happens every time after the first login after reboot.

OBSERVED RESULT
Mismatched desktop and display area. This video shows what happens: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=uyDL2vtc9jo

EXPECTED RESULT
Desktop interaction should work normally.

SOFTWARE/OS VERSIONS
Linux, debian testing
KDE Plasma Version: 5.24.4
KDE Frameworks Version: 5.90.0
Qt Version: 5.15.2

ADDITIONAL INFORMATION
If that's relevant, I'm using proprietary nvidia drivers.
